LINDEN, N.J. — Seventy-two new orders were placed in the first three months of 2008 for the TotaleWorks software suite, according to Integrated Media Management.

The New Jersey-based provider document output and automation technology also said that its client list now includes more than 20 billion-dollar credit unions, including recent signee $4.5 billion American Airlines CU, which signed in January to use the company's TotaleAtlas solution to eliminate manual scanning and indexing of documents.

IMM (www.immonline.com) currently has about 600 financial institutions using the various components of its TotaleWorks suite, including 261 using TotaleAtlas, 161 using check-imaging and storing TotaleChecks and 204 using TotaleReceipts, which eliminates the need for pre-printed receipts.
